Building a Secure Crypto Exchange: Cost Breakdown and Essential Features

Building a Secure Crypto Exchange: Cost Breakdown and Essential Features

Crypto exchanges are witnessing a surge in popularity with the rise in Bitcoin and other digital assets. As the market grows, the security and compliance aspects of such platforms become increasingly crucial. This article delves into the cost of building a crypto exchange with robust security measures and outlines the essential features you might need to consider.

Understanding the Cost of Building a Crypto Exchange

When considering the cost of developing a crypto exchange, several factors are at play. The average cost to build a crypto exchange, especially one with very good security, can range from $35,000 to $65,000. However, this figure can vary based on the choice of exchange type and additional feature integrations.

Centralized vs. Decentralized Crypto Exchanges

Centralized Crypto Exchanges: These exchanges operate with a central server and are highly regulated. They include a database and a web wallet. For a centralized exchange, you will need to integrate several security features such as:

Key Security Features for Centralized Exchanges

SSL Encryption: Ensures that data is encrypted and protected from eavesdropping. End-to-End Encryption: Provides a secure communication channel between users and the exchange server. Role-Based Access Control (RBAC): Ensures that users can only access resources they are authorized to access. Bug Bounty Program: Incentivizes individuals to find and report security vulnerabilities. Real-Time Monitoring and Alerts: Ensures that any suspicious activity is detected and addressed immediately. Anti-Phishing Mechanism: Protects against fraudulent activities such as phishing. DDoS Protection: Shields the platform from distributed denial-of-service attacks. Hot Wallet Security: Ensures that user funds are always kept in secure locations.

The cost to integrate these features can vary from $2,000 to $3,500. If you include any additional security features, the cost may increase accordingly.

Decentralized Crypto Exchanges

Decentralized Crypto Exchanges (DEX): These exchanges do not have a central server and are based on blockchain technology. They offer a level of decentralization and anonymity. For a decentralized exchange, you need to include:

Smart Contract Security: Ensures that smart contracts are executed as intended and tamper-proof. Secure Key Management: Safeguards user private keys and crypto assets. Decentralized Governance: Allows community members to make decisions about the exchange. Liquidity Pool Security: Ensures that the pools are secure and transparent. Order Matching and Settlement: Ensures that trades are executed and settled securely. Regular Security Audits: Conducts regular checks to ensure security measures are up to date. Decentralized Identity Verification (DID): Ensures that users are who they claim to be without the need for a central authority. Transparent Operation: Ensures that the operations and decisions are transparent to all users.

Additional Considerations and Costs

Before embarking on the development of a crypto exchange, it is advisable to consult with a crypto exchange development company. They can provide valuable insights and help in budget planning.

Other factors to consider include:

Essential Licenses: Ensure compliance with regional and national regulations. Platform Hosting: Costs associated with hosting the exchange platform. Marketing and Promotion: Costs related to promoting the exchange to attract users. Customer Support: Costs related to providing customer support to resolve user issues.

In summary, the cost of setting up and running a crypto exchange can vary based on the size and scope of the exchange. While the initial development cost can range from $10,000 to $50,000, ongoing costs such as security and compliance can add to the overall expenses.

Conclusion

Building a secure and compliant crypto exchange requires careful planning, consideration of various security features, and budgeting. Consulting with a crypto exchange development company can be beneficial in navigating the complexities of such a project.